Ronald Reagan Memorial Highway Bill Passed by the Legislature

The Texas Legislature approved a bill this week to name a section of U.S. Highway 290 within Harris County in memory of former President Ronald Reagan. House Bill 540, authored by State Representative Dwayne Bohac (R-Houston) and sponsored by State Senator Jon Lindsay (R-Houston), designates the section between Beltway 8 and the Waller County line as the Ronald Reagan Memorial Highway. The bill now heads to the Governor to be signed into law.

Bohac Gives Update on Brickhouse Gully Progress

Plans for Repairs and New Detention Basin on Schedule

State Representative Dwayne Bohac (R-Houston) recently contacted the Harris County Flood Control District (HCFCD) to request an update on the progress of flood control measures for Brickhouse Gully. The HCFCD is currently working on several projects, including a new detention basin, to reduce the risk of flooding along this vital tributary to White Oak Bayou. Bohac is pleased to report that repairs to the failed concrete walls and the creation of the new basin are on schedule.

Bohac’s Teacher Protection Bill Heading to House Floor

House Bill 527, a teacher protection measure authored by State Representative Dwayne Bohac (R-Houston), would enhance the penalty for assaulting a public or private school employee. The bill was passed unanimously out of the House Public Education Committee and could soon head to the floor of the Texas House of Representatives.

Mobile Food Vendor Bill Aims to Enforce State Health and Safety Regulations

A food safety measure authored by Rep. Dwayne Bohac (R-Houston) was approved by the House Urban Affairs Committee and is heading to the floor of the Texas House of Representatives. House Bill 2507 would give clarification to the City of Houston and Harris County on their ability to enforce existing state regulations on mobile food units and roadside food vendors.

Bohac to Graffiti Offenders: “Tag, You’re It”

State Representative Dwayne Bohac (R-Houston) filed House Bill 1440 today, an anti-graffiti measure aimed at discouraging would-be offenders from engaging in vandalism. The bill targets delinquents who choose to “tag” public street signs and increases county funding for graffiti abatement and preventive education by increasing fees paid by adult and juvenile offenders.
